Transaction 8d373566f7824885bfaf63c0f17b392e2b810b73fa2c864c69ca05e5a135cff2
1 Input
2 Outputs
- 8d373566f7824885bfaf63c0f17b392e2b810b73fa2c864c69ca05e5a135cff2:0
- 8d373566f7824885bfaf63c0f17b392e2b810b73fa2c864c69ca05e5a135cff2:1
value 339949
address 3G2yJLRxA2Vf2ugrirhSyTGHuf5vHjK16h
value 5447921
address 1FKYvAED26EieuvJNf1PsTkxw9k5kG1FJx